Output 60e31c2403edd61aa8aff5b017fd671081a66f62e5b91ee5ce93e479349edc9a:1

value
3177292
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 005a6ad150a907b620f1f00c00a7904d7d4fd044 OP_EQUALVERIFY OP_CHECKSIG
address
112sKJTwG3qqVTKcSW68fPtoN6oHM9T2sY
transaction
60e31c2403edd61aa8aff5b017fd671081a66f62e5b91ee5ce93e479349edc9a
spent
true